Currently, cruises represent just 2% of the broader travel and tourism sector. The CLIA-member cruise line fleet reached a record high of 300 ships in 2024. The report highlights that the intent to cruise remains strong, with 12% of cruise travelers taking 2 cruises per year. Millennials are particularly enthusiastic about planning cruise holidays. Some of the fastest-growing cruise destinations include the Mediterranean, North America’s West Coast, South America, and Alaska. Expedition and exploration itineraries are experiencing the highest growth in the industry.\n\nCruise lines are committed to achieving net-zero emissions by 2050, focusing on reducing emissions at sea and port, exploring fuel flexibility, and investing in alternative fuels and environmental technologies. Glaciers are losing mass every year; Arctic sea ice has declined by about 40% since 1979; and the Greenland and Antarctic ice sheets are melting at accelerating rates, with long-term implications for sea level rise. Cryosphere loss already affects water security, ecosystems, infrastructure and disaster risk worldwide. \r\n\r\nIn response, the United Nations designated 21 March as World Day for Glaciers and proclaimed 2025 as the International Year of Glaciers’ Preservation (IYGP 2025), led by UNESCO and World Meteorological Organization. The UN also declared 2025–2034 the Decade of Action for Cryospheric Sciences, led by UNESCO, to strengthen research, monitoring, education and policy action on cryospheric change. The first of three sections examines the natural and geologic history of waterfalls, including their different forms and distribution across the country. The second part touches on exploration and lore, along with cultural and economic aspects, related to waterfalls. And the final part, the core of the atlas, examines waterfalls within individual states, including Washington, DC, and US territories.", "link_original": "https://www.mountaineers.org/books/books/waterfall-atlas-of-the-united-states", "status": 2, "country": [], "sections": [ { "id": 112, "name": "Inland surface waters" } ], "root_section": { "id": 108, "name": "Conserving Wild Nature" }, "is_photo": true, "is_video": false, "is_large_font": false, "show_in_news_list": true, "url_to_show_in_news_list": "https://onegeo.com/bucket/media/section_publication_photo/167ee568-f830-433d-a8eb-6d3ef80efd97", "location_filters": { "countries": [], "regions": [] }, "filters": [ { "id": 8, "name": "Enlightenment", "badge_name": "Enlightenment", "show_badge": false, "children": [ { "id": 10, "name": "Books", "badge_name": "Book", "show_badge": false, "children": [] } ], "all_children": false, "all_children_ids": "9,10,27,11,12" } ] }, { "id": "db2619d9-dba0-48f1-a425-1faf184b2a20", "slug": "health-people-2030-post", "created_at": "2023-10-06T12:11:01.536560Z", "views": 29, "name": "Health People 2030", "about": "Healthy People is a set of national health objectives that are developed and updated every 10 years by the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services. European indicates those countries stretching from the Atlantic to the Urals. Democratic refers to those countries displaying a score of 6 or higher in the Polity V index, universal suffrage elections (including universal male suffrage only, when historically appropriate), and governments formed and/or relying on a parliamentary majority, rather than on the exclusive will of the head of state. Manufacturing capacity depends on facility size, available machines, workforce skills, and raw materials. While current capacity can sometimes exceed short-term needs, substantial expansion will be necessary to meet the demands of a net-zero emissions scenario by 2050. Water-related disasters account for 70% of all deaths related to natural disasters, emphasizing the urgent need for action on water management and cooperation. With over 3 billion people relying on water that crosses national borders, cooperation is essential for managing this vital resource.\r\nThe event emphasizes that water is a fundamental human right essential to all aspects of life. As climate change impacts escalate and populations grow, there is an urgent need for countries to unite around protecting and conserving water. These works will start soon at the proposed site in the Choczewo municipality in Pomerania, on an area of about 30 ha. As part of the geological activities, some 220 research points will be constructed with depths of 20 to 210 m.\nThe 1st stage of the research will be completed this year, and the results will also be used in the ongoing NPP design process, which is being carried out as part of the engineering contract concluded by PEJ with the Westinghouse-Bechtel consortium. In recent years, there have been a number of severe droughts in major hydropower-producing countries, such as China, Brazil, and the United States. These droughts have had a significant impact on hydropower generation, and they are likely to become more frequent and severe in the future due to climate change.\nThe EIU's forecast is a reminder of the challenges that lie ahead for the hydropower industry.
